H A Dturbostat.c3a9a941d Fri Aug 15 01:39:52 CDT 2014 Len Brown <len.brown@intel.com> tools/power turbostat: decode MSR_*_PERF_LIMIT_REASONS

The Processor generation code-named Haswell
added MSR_{CORE | GFX | RING}_PERF_LIMIT_REASONS
to explain when and how the processor limits frequency.

turbostat -v
will now decode these bits.

Each MSR has an "Active" set of bits which describe
current conditions, and a "Logged" set of bits,
which describe what has happened since last cleared.

Turbostat currently doesn't clear the log bits.
